How much do project report writer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 11, 2026, the average yearly pay for project report writer in the United States is $76,608.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$42,000.00 and $94,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

MANTECH seeks a motivated, career and customer-oriented Costpoint Report Writer and General Ledger Business Analyst to join our team.
The Costpoint Report Writer / GL Business Analyst will leverage their strong technical background and knowledge to support the company's financial transformation and Costpoint migration efforts, to include designing custom reporting solutions, translating complex business requirements, and optimizing our Costpoint Cloud environment.
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
  • Designing, developing, testing, and deploying custom reports, dashboards, and queries using IBM Cognos Analytics against the Deltek Costpoint database
  • Collaborating with finance, accounting, and leadership teams to capture, analyze, and document complex business reporting requirements
  • Ensuring data integrity and accuracy by thoroughly testing and reconciling report outputs against Costpoint GL balances
  • Applying a strong understanding of Costpoint 8.2 General Ledger functions to provide day-to-day production support and optimize GL processes
  • Troubleshooting and resolving system issues related to GL modules, reporting anomalies, and data structures within the Costpoint Cloud environment
  • Designing and delivering training sessions for end-users and junior analysts on how to navigate Cognos and build basic ad-hoc reports
  • Creating and maintaining comprehensive documentation, including data dictionaries, report specifications, user guides, and training manuals

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in finance, Accounting, Information Systems, Computer Science, or a related field with +3 years of hands-on experience writing reports in IBM Cognos Analytics
  • Strong functional knowledge of Deltek Costpoint 8.2, with specific expertise in the General Ledger module and financial reporting
  • Strong proficiency in writing SQL queries to navigate backend database tables and validate data
  • Experience working across teams to manage multiple priorities and report development projects simultaneously
  • Experience creating, maintaining, and communicating complex technical and financial documentation

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ience working specifically within the Deltek Costpoint Cloud environment
  • Prior experience working within government contracting (GovCon) compliance environments (DCAA, FAR, etc.)
  • Demonstrated experience in training, mentoring, or team-enablement capacity
